Drug Abuse
We can understand the addiction, as this disease is drug dependence or addiction to certain substances toxic to our bodies, which affect in different degrees to our central nervous system, as well as several of our brain functions. Everything stated above, physiological effects and psychological level, manifested in abnormal behavior, emotions, the trial and the perception of the environment around us.
The drug consumption, depending on the type in question, means that the person suffering from euphoria and / or hallucinations, and in moments of despair experienced withdrawal, anxiety and depression. In some extreme cases of drug abuse, drug use can lead to permanent insanity and / or death of the person.
Drugs when introduced into the body through different routes (injected, smoked or swallowed), has the capacity to alter or modify the functions of the body, feelings, mood and sensory perceptions (sight, hearing, touch, taste and smell). There are many kinds of drugs. Some are legal like alcohol, snuff, or drugs, others are illegal such as cannabis, cocaine, heroin, etc. All drugs have a common denominator: to eat them (in whatever form) enter the blood and, through it, the brain and entire body, causing the different effects that characterize: excite, relax or distort reality .
All drugs affect people’s health and personal development. However, this data is further enhanced in the case of young people, since every time you turn to drugs as a crutch to enjoy life or cope with its demands, is limiting the opportunity to demonstrate and develop resources and capacities.
In addition, many of the drugs found on the black market are often subject to processes of adulteration. In these cases, the consumer may not know what they are taking and, therefore, stood before some unforeseen additional risks.
All health damage and, if taken regularly, some can cause irreparable damage, biological or psychological. You can also run serious risks if they have some kind of pathology, for example, cardiac or hypertension, which may still not have been said or not the doctor has diagnosed.

Alcohol is also part of the addictive elements. People can be rendered emotionally, psychologically, bodily and mentally inactive if they become overdependence on alcohol. There are different ways in which people are affected by alcohol addiction. There are people who drink heavily over a short period of time. Others drink constantly meaning that they cannot stay without taking alcohol. For example, there are those who cannot work until they have taken alcohol. If you have such complications, you need to seek treatment from an alcohol rehab program. Depending on your alcohol addiction depth and intensity, you will be introduced to program, which suite your treatment needs.
Alcohol addiction can be treated in different forms such as inpatient and outpatient programs. There is also a long-term and dual-diagnosis treatment programs. The in-patient is said to be more effective in treating alcoholism. This is because, the person is able to stay away from the environment, social group and the situations, which trigger the heavy and prolonged drinking habits.
